ライブニュース • May 12Kansai Paint Sharpens Pay Targets and Doubles Dividend as Profit Guidance SlipsKansai Paint is revising and continuing its performance-linked stock compensation plan for directors, tying awards more tightly to its 2025 to 2027 medium-term targets. The company will fund a share trust with up to ¥900 million, with stock grants based on role and metrics such as sales, EBITDA, ROE and ESG ratings. Kansai Paint reported record net sales and EBITDA for the fifth consecutive year, led by growth in Africa and reforms in Europe, and issued FY2026 profit guidance that factors in planned extraordinary losses and a lower net profit forecast. For FY2026, Kansai Paint reported flat sales and a decline in operating and net profits, yet more than doubled its annual dividend and signaled an intention to keep that dividend level, while forecasting modest sales and operating profit growth and a drop in net profit in FY2027. The tighter link between stock-based pay and medium-term targets, alongside the dividend increase despite weaker earnings, shows management putting emphasis on both longer-term performance metrics and shareholder returns. You should weigh the commitment to sustained dividends and performance-linked incentives against the guidance for lower net profit and the impact of extraordinary losses on future earnings quality.

New Risk • May 18New minor risk - Dividend sustainabilityThe dividend is not well covered by cash flows. Cash payout ratio: 102% Dividend yield: 2.7% This is considered a minor risk. Dividends are ultimately paid out of the company's available cash reserves. Companies that pay out too much of their cash flow are at risk of having to reduce or cut their dividend in future. If cash flow growth slows or cash flows fall, then there may not be enough cash reserves to maintain the same dividend. Or in extreme cases, companies may opt to take on debt to maintain the dividend. This risk is mitigated by the fact the dividend is covered by earnings, however, cash flows are generally more important. For dividend paying companies, any reduction in the dividend can significantly impact the share price. New Risk • Feb 08New minor risk - Earnings qualityThe company has large one-off items impacting its financial results. One-off items were 39% of the size of the rest of the company's trailing 12-month earnings before tax. This is considered a minor risk. One-off items are incomes or expenses that the company does not expect to repeat in future periods. Examples include profits from the sale of a business or expenses from a restructuring or legal settlements. If the company's reported statutory earnings include a large proportion of one-off items it means they may be an unreliable indicator of its true business performance as the earnings were skewed by these incomes or expenses.
